This manual operated steel roller shutter is the most popular type of roller shutter for sizes up to 5m wide and 5m high, covering a lot of aperture sizes on many buildings in the UK. It offers one of the lowest price methods to close off any aperture but still have a fully compliant ‘door’ in use for a commercial or industrial application.
The door is made to measure as standard for the perfect fit and being a Traditional build this is generally for an internal face fit, which is the majority of industrial roller doors on any steel fabricated building but also for other structures too, timber or brick built.
The Traditional build and simple manual chain operation with gearing offers a door perfect for low use applications where infrequent access is required or there is simply no power available.

ApplicationTypical use would be on any standard size UK farm building, workshop or factory warehouse which isn’t accessed very often and has another method of entry to enable access to the internal chain and hoisting mechanism.
In our ordering process you can choose the guide and operation side to suit your needs and structural opening layout.
SpecificationThe standard build uses a 22 guage galvanised steel single skin curtain available in various colour finish options. 20 guage is available in our online shop if you require a higher opening or want a slightly stronger and thicker guage steel slat.
Colours
This roller door is available with the curtain prefinished in either a powdercoat finish which would be the same colour each side of the slat, or it is available in a plastisol coated external finish, which has a standard off white internal paint finish.
As totally standard and used by many people, depending on the roller door location, you can have the steel curtain in its natural galvanised steel finish.
We can offer the door in special colours other than the ones showing in our online shop options and of course you can mix and match the guides, hood cover and curtain if required, please email or call for details and prices.

MeasureThe measuring, pricing and ordering dimensions for any electric roller shutter door with an industrial electric motor drive is by the OPENING WIDTH and GUIDE HEIGHT excluding the guides for the width and endplates for the height. See measuring diagram below.
This is regardless of whether it is a single or three phase electric motor system.
OPENING WIDTH inbetween guides = Ordering Width
GUIDE HEIGHT with endplates excluded = Ordering Height
The overall width at high level where the endplates are fitted will be wider than the overall guide width and can be wider still, depending on the choice of inboard or outboard motor set up.
The electric motor side with an outboard motor required more side room than the non motor side at endplate level.
Chain drive or direct drive motor choice will vary the width required for the motor.
The emergency manual override included as standard is the same side as the motor internally and is accessed directly underneath the endplate. Other positions are available on request.
The endplate size will vary depending on the door model and height and therefore the size of the curtain roll when fully opened and rolled up.
The Traditional build roller shutter door uses steel guides and angle profiles for installation which can all be specified to suit different installation requirements.
Face Fit - Behind the Opening (recommended for Traditional build industrial doors)
Most industrial roller shutter doors are installed to the inside face of the aperture and in a perfect scenario your daylight opening dimensions are the inbetween guides and underneath end plate dimensions, bearing in mind ANY roller shutter will always have a ‘hangdown’ when opened fully making the final drive through slightly less than the height of the guides. This is normal and varies on different models depending on the curtain specification. If your opening drive through height is critical speak to us first to determining the best height to order.
Reveal Fit - Inbetween the Opening
Some roller shutter doors are installed inbetween the aperture and this is where the electric tube motor roller door arrangement is best used, as all components are inboard from the ordering dimensions. You can install ANY roller shutter door inbetween an opening, but industrial motor driven models require some additional steel work to make them fit inbetween properly.
